Renovation of the high school Camille du Gast: a benchmark project for CLT oak panels
In a few weeks’ time, work on this professional high school in Chalon-sur-Saône (71) will be finished It will have taken almost 3 years to carry out this project using a unique construction approach: the use of CLT oak panels. The bold choice of public decision-makers, a creative architect and committed partners from the local wood industry who promote secondary quality oak. First reactions show that the challenge was met with success!
Footbridge in Laval's train station: Ducerf’s oak chosen for an “exceptional” project!
Through its high-quality and durable oak products and the support given by its technicians, Ducerf has been fully involved in the creation of a new footbridge in the SNCF train station in Laval, France. This incredible project has helped the town develop, but it required considerable skill from everyone involved to get it done. Here’s the story...
Florence Perrucaud, Ducerf Exports: “to be forward-thinking and to not depend on a single market”
That symbolises Ducerf’s winning spirit. For over thirty years, the group has been driven by a constant resolve to expand into new markets, in Europe, China and India... And it is a successful policy, because today, 50% of the group's turnover comes from exports. However, it is also a policy that requires specialist knowledge of markets and unfailing administrative expertise! Here is Florence Perrucaud, the Ducerf Group’s Import and Export Manager, to paint us a picture of the industry...

Transporting Ducerf’s wood – The art of “constantly leveraging and adapting!”
In some ways, they're the air-traffic controllers of the Ducerf Group... but their task revolves around the roads, railways and sea. From their control tower in Vendenesse-lès-Charolles, Burgundy, the staff from Sales and Logistics Management manage the almost continuous rotation of lorries and containers transporting Ducerf's wood to the neighbouring town, as well as halfway across the world. This article takes a closer look at this strategic department which, spearheaded by the Head of Transport, Terry Charnaisse Brown, must constantly juggle with modes of transportation, costs and national and international law.
